New Research Sheds Light on Neanderthal Migration Out of Caucasus Mountains

Neanderthals likely used river valleys as natural highways and traveled during warmer periods to move approximately 3,250 km (2,000 miles) through the Urals and southern Siberia in less than 2,000 years.
